> I tried searching this error in the archives to no avail. I have a
> user that is NOT over quota, at least 'quota <user>' reports that the
> used space is under the quota. But the user says they cannot get
> messages from the server and the maillog says this whenever they try:
I suspect that they ARE over quota when their mail spool gets
copied to the volume on which quotas are enforced. Remember,
unless you're running maildir, the pop3 daemon must duplicate the
spool file.
What does "repquota -a" show on all fs for that user? Where are
the pop3d's temp files created? How large is that user's mail
spool?
The questions in the previous paragraph should provide the
answer...
